> On Mon, Jan 04, 2021 at 08:58:22PM -0600, Mike Ximing Chen wrote:
> > Introduce dlb_bitmap_* functions, a thin convenience layer wrapping the
> > Linux bitmap interfaces, used by the bitmaps in the dlb hardware types.
> 
> No, you created custom #defines:
> 
> > --- a/drivers/misc/dlb/dlb_hw_types.h
> > +++ b/drivers/misc/dlb/dlb_hw_types.h
> > @@ -5,6 +5,15 @@
> >  #define __DLB_HW_TYPES_H
> >
> >  #include <linux/io.h>
> > +#include <linux/types.h>
> > +
> > +#include "dlb_bitmap.h"
> > +
> > +#define BITS_SET(x, val, mask)     (x = ((x) & ~(mask))     \
> > +                            | (((val) << (mask##_LOC)) & (mask)))
> > +#define BITS_CLR(x, mask)  ((x) &= ~(mask))
> > +#define BIT_SET(x, mask)        ((x) |= (mask))
> > +#define BITS_GET(x, mask)       (((x) & (mask)) >> (mask##_LOC))
> 
> We have functions for this, use them, don't create custom macros for
> them.  Use the Linux functions please.
> 
> thanks,
> 
> greg k-h

FIELD_GET(_mask, _val) and FIELD_PREP(_mask, _val) in include/linux/bitfield.h 
are similar to our BITS_GET() and BITS_SET().  However in our case, mask##_LOC 
is a known constant defined in dlb_regs.h.  So we don't need to use 
_buildin_ffs(mask) to calculate the location of mask as FIELD_GET() and 
FIELD_PREP() do.  We can still use FIELD_GET and FIELD_PREP, but our macros are 
a little more efficient. Would it be OK to use them?
